Abiding by the ultimatum given by the Indian government to come with the solution before 31st August or shut down its shop in India, Research in Motion (RIM) has finally given up and agreed to locate its server in India.

The maker of Blackberry RIM has finally fallen before the government’s demand and agreed to provide full data access to the authorities for its corporate email and instant messaging services. With the availability of the server, the Indian authorities will be able to decode the heavily encrypted Blackberry’s traffic.

Canada based firm, RIM had to undergo tough decision by the Indian government last month as India, these days, has become the breeding ground of the insurgents and is regularly under threat of the terrorist attack feared the use of these phones for the terrorist activities by the militants.

With this decision of RIM, the Union Home Secretary GK Pillai met key officials from the Intelligence Bureau and Dept of Telecom to take a decision on the BlackBerry issue. It was decided in the meeting that the Home Ministry will review issues related to the Blackberry security within 60 days.

Earlier RIM had said that it had no ‘Master Key’ to unlock encryption codes of clients which are set at the user level and argued that it was an issue of Industry wide concern.

However, the Blackberry services have allured the attraction of about a million subscribers in India and its popularity is growing everyday as nine telecom operators including government owned BSNL and MTNL, Airtel, Vodafone, RCom and Tatas are providing the Blackberry services.

Jammu and Kashmir Public and Works department (PWD) minister G M Saroori has been asked to step down by the Congress General Secretary Prithviraj Chavan in the wake of the medical exam controversy in which he is alleged to be involved for his daughter’s impersonation.

It was the daughter of dear minister who used a girl as an impersonate for her during a medical entrance exam and was caught by the authorities over there red handed. As per allegation, there were two youth, including a girl, appearing for the examination for the kin from ministerial backgrounds-Saroori and former minister Ram Pal of the National Conference, congress coalition.

Seven alleged imposters including a girl for this forgery and cheating act were arrested on 21st August by the police and the state government has decided to hand over the  interrogation of the case to the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I).

Mr. Chavan disappointed by this act of the minister has shown his disgust by saying;”We have asked the minister to resign from his post immediately as it was bringing bad name for the party. The probe will be done in the case and the guilty will be punished”.

However, when Saroori was accosted by the media persons he rubbished this news as false claims and told that it was an act of conspiracy against him to defame his personality and to tarnish his image. The minister also pleaded for his innocence.

Vishwanathan Anand was in grave pain on Tuesday when the Indian Ministry went in dilemma over his citizenship and barred him from getting the Doctorate honor but Kapil Sibal after clearing his doubts apologized the grandmaster and begged sorry for his act.

Mr. Kapil Sibal, Minister of Human resource development, went far skeptical in case of citizenship of Vishwanathan Anand as he was spending most of his time in Spain despite of his home in Hyderabad.

The raging controversy between the Grand master and the HRD Minister began after Ministry felt dubious about Anand’s present nationality, despite of knowing the fact that Anand has brought many proud moments for India, when the University of Hyderabad had to delay the action to confer the honor on him yesterday.

Along with apology, the Minister has said that Anand has made country proud and the degree will be conferred on Anand at a date of his convenience.

One of the Head of the Departments of Mathematics of the University told the reporters that the honorary degree was never denied to Anand, it was only delayed on nationality confusion.

Anand feeling disappointed with the behavior of the Indian government told that he always played under Indian flag, held the Indian passport right from the time of his first overseas trip but still the government is skeptical which he was not able to grasp.

However, Kapil Sibal assured the media that there is no any issue between them on the matter as Anand had agreed to accept the degree at a convenient time depending on his availability.

The deadlock in Lok Sabha session over the increment of the pay of MPs to 50,000 from earlier Rs 16000 is likely to be over as the Bill that seeks to increase the salaries of the MPs is about to be introduced today.

Earlier yesterday, despite of the threefold increase in the salary of the MPs, many parties including mainly Mulayam’s Samajwadi Party and Lalu’s Rashtriya Janata Dal Party brought commotion in the question hour session of the Lok Sabha and argued that the salary of the MPs should be at least Rs 80001, which is more than the highest paid bureaucrat.

However, Home Minister P Chidambaram and Information and Broadcasting Minister Ambika Soni opposed such motion and told that the time was not apt for the increment of the salary to such extent. They also tried to convince the MPs with the notions of recent hike in petrol prices and the huge expense of the government over Commonwealth Games 2010.

The Lok Sabha was adjourned for an hour on Friday as SP, BSP and RJD members voiced dissatisfaction over the issue of proposed salary hike for MPs.
With the pay hike of 300 percent granted to the MPs, their daily allowance of Rs. 1000 when Parliament is in session has been doubled. Their monthly constitution allowance has also doubled from Rs. 20,000 to Rs. 40,000. For their office expenses, they now get Rs. 40,000 – twice what they were entitled to so far. Their conveyance allowance has gone from 1 lakh to 4 lakh.
It seems that the MPs are determined to bring 500 percent hike in their salary which will definitely raise the government’s expense.

The fourth day of the final Test match between India and Sri Lanka saw dramatic changes every moment with match once going in the favour of India and the other time it was Sri Lanka who came strong and surprised both the Indian team and spectators. India was on 53 for the loss of three crucial wickets at the end of the days play. Well, from here it can be prophesized that the P Sara Oval is going to bring the result but yet it’s not clear whose day will be the fifth and final day.

The batting line up succumbed to the spin of Randiv in the post tea session of the fourth day who claimed three wickets of Virendra Sehwag who went on duck, Rahul Dravid (7) and Murali Vijay for 27 today.

Sachin Tendulkar (11) with Ishant Sharma (2) sent in as night-watchman were alive on the pitch with India still requiring 203 runs to win.

The fourth day had dawned bright for the Indian team as they reduced Sri Lankan team to 87 for 7 just after the start of the days play. However, mind boggling partnership of 118 between Samaraweera (83) and Mendis with his best of 78 in the test cricket frustrated the Indian side.

Indian spinners did the spectacular bowling show on the pitch this morning and departed host team batsmen at regular interval except the last three batsmen who added 180 runs that made the contest on for Sri Lanka. They bundled them at 267 runs with each spinner, Pragyan Ojha, Amit Mishra and Sehwag, having 3 wickets in his kitty.

Now, everything depends on master blaster Sachin Tendulkar who has everything in him to steer the Indian team to the victory and level the 0-1 trailing series. We wish you best of luck!
